Transaction 26066ae31eb450817426e25d2ec9a41d8a92789860c39fccb01ea35273ec6238
1 Input
1 Output
-
26066ae31eb450817426e25d2ec9a41d8a92789860c39fccb01ea35273ec6238:0
- value
- 93021876
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2e7037d5bbdd07956039667328d2e0224ed58b1c OP_EQUAL
- address
- MC8hkJeLXkDuHA6t1mBqcBS7WWskavjAJC